Transaction 0620ad62c4f71765d8d72b49488724042f3cce21d82f2c90ce0c15916e490312
1 Input
2 Outputs
- 0620ad62c4f71765d8d72b49488724042f3cce21d82f2c90ce0c15916e490312:0
- 0620ad62c4f71765d8d72b49488724042f3cce21d82f2c90ce0c15916e490312:1
value 16895
address 1M28TGpDFpAGWxruqaMyXnZb1k1SQHCACu
value 1932087
address 12nWquR3kZuwdiDFHEZkeBiu6kAPJGHkg6